可道云设置MySQL的全流程

可道云是一个功能强大的文档管理平台,适合用于团队协作和信息共享。在使用可道云的过程中,如果需要对大量数据进行管理和操作,连接到MySQL数据库无疑是一个明智的选择。本文将详细介绍如何在可道云中设置MySQL,并提供相应的代码示例。

一、准备工作

在设置MySQL之前,你需要确保以下条件满足:

  1. 已经安装并配置好MySQL数据库。
  2. 可道云已经安装并处于正常运行状态。
  3. 具有管理MySQL的权限。

二、安装MySQL客户端

为了让可道云连接到MySQL,你需要安装MySQL客户端。根据你的操作系统,访问[MySQL官网](

三、创建数据库和用户

在连接可道云之前,首先需要在MySQL中创建一个专用的数据库和用户。打开你的MySQL终端,运行以下命令:

CREATE DATABASE docs_db;  -- 创建数据库
CREATE USER 'docs_user'@'localhost' IDENTIFIED BY 'password';  -- 创建用户
GRANT ALL PRIVILEGES ON docs_db.* TO 'docs_user'@'localhost';  -- 授权用户
FLUSH PRIVILEGES;  -- 刷新权限

注意: 请根据你的实际需求替换password为更安全的密码。

四、配置可道云连接MySQL

可道云的配置文件通常位于其安装目录的config/config.php下。我们将需要在此文件中配置MySQL的连接信息。打开该文件,并找到数据库配置项。接下来,你需要按以下格式填写你的MySQL连接信息:

'db' => [
    'type' => 'mysql',
    'host' => '127.0.0.1',
    'port' => '3306',
    'user' => 'docs_user',
    'password' => 'password',
    'dbname' => 'docs_db',
],

确保所有信息正确无误,特别是用户名和密码。

五、验证连接

在修改完配置文件后,你可以通过访问可道云的管理界面来验证数据库连接是否成功。如果成功,通常会看到一条信息提示你数据库连接正常。

状态图

以下是可道云连接MySQL的状态图,显示了连接过程中的几个关键步骤:

stateDiagram
    [*] --> MySQL配置
    MySQL配置 --> 数据库创建
    数据库创建 --> 用户授权
    用户授权 --> 可道云配置
    可道云配置 --> 验证连接
    验证连接 --> [*]

六、常见问题及解决办法

在连接过程中,可能会遇到一些常见问题。以下是一些解决方案。

  1. 连接失败: 检查MySQL服务是否正常运行,确认配置文件中的用户名和密码是否正确。
  2. 权限问题: 确保你已为数据库用户分配了正确的权限,可通过SHOW GRANTS FOR 'docs_user'@'localhost';查看用户权限。
  3. 防火墙设置: 若无法连接到MySQL,检查系统防火墙是否允许MySQL的端口(默认是3306)通过。

七、总结

在可道云中设置MySQL的过程其实是相对简单的,包括创建数据库、用户,配置连接信息,以及验证连接。在整个过程中,确保各项配置信息正确,以及数据库服务正常运行,是成功连接的关键。

通过将可道云与MySQL关联,你可以更方便地管理和分析团队的各类数据,这将极大促进团队协作效率。如果遇到任何问题,不妨参考本文中的常见问题解决方案。

希望这篇文章能对你在可道云中设置MySQL有所帮助!如果有其他疑问或想进一步探索的内容,欢迎留言讨论。